{"product_id":"the-culturally-savvy-christian-isbn-9780470344033","title":"The Culturally Savvy Christian","description":"In \u003ci\u003eThe Culturally Savvy Christian\u003c\/i\u003e—his incisive critique of contemporary culture and religion—Dick Staub concludes that though it is influential, American popular culture is generally superficial (diversionary, mindless, and celebrity-driven) spiritually delusional (moralistic, therapeutic, and deistic) and soulless (sustained not by art, craft, and ideas, but by the mad pursuit of profit—propped up by marketing and technology). Similarly American Christianity has devolved into its own mindless, diversionary, and celebrity-driven superficiality.  \u003cp\u003eBecause humans are created in God's image with spiritual, intellectual, creative, moral, and relational capacities, we long for more, yet the true seeker faces the lose-lose alternatives of a soul-numbing culture and a vacuous Christianity-lite. The renaissance we need in both faith and culture will originate in a deep spiritual renewal that restores God's image in us and creates a new breed of culturally savvy, thoughtful creatives who rekindle the spiritual, intellectual, and creative legacy of Christians as enrichers of culture.\u003c\/p\u003e  Acknowledgments.  \u003cp\u003eIntroduction.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e\u003cb\u003eSavvy.\u003c\/b\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e1 The Popular Culture We Are In.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e2 The Christianity We Are In.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e3 The Story We Are In.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e\u003cb\u003eSerious.\u003c\/b\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e4 God's Deep Presence.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e5 God's Transforming Presence.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e6 God's Loving Presence.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e\u003cb\u003eSkilled.\u003c\/b\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e7 Countering Culture like Aliens.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e8 Communicating in Culture like Ambassadors.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003e9 Creating Culture like Artists.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eEpilogue.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eNotes.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eThe Author.\u003c\/p\u003e \u003cp\u003eIndex.\u003c\/p\u003e  \"Dick Staub has written an engaging and provocative book needed in our times…His insightful critique of popular Christianity and his numerous quotes make it a good source for sermon material or a book discussion group.
